| Tensile Strength | 75,000 psi (515 MPa) |
| Yield Strength | 30,000 psi (205 MPa) |
| Elongation in 2 in. | 40% min |
| Hardness | Rockwell B95 max |
| Carbon (C) | 0.08% max |
| Chromium (Cr) | 18.0 - 20.0% |
| Nickel (Ni) | 8.0 - 10.5% |
| Manganese (Mn) | 2.00% max |

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using incorrect cutting tools that can generate excessive heat and warp the stainless steel. | Employ high-speed steel or carbide-tipped cutting tools designed for stainless steel, ensuring adequate coolant is used to manage heat. |
| Failing to degrease the surface thoroughly before welding or bonding, leading to poor adhesion or weld quality. | Thoroughly degrease the entire surface to be worked on using an appropriate solvent cleaner prior to any welding, bonding, or painting. |
